일 | 월 | 화 | 수 | 목 | 금 | 토 |
---|---|---|---|---|---|---|
1 | 2 | 3 | 4 | |||
5 | 6 | 7 | 8 | 9 | 10 | 11 |
12 | 13 | 14 | 15 | 16 | 17 | 18 |
19 | 20 | 21 | 22 | 23 | 24 | 25 |
26 | 27 | 28 | 29 | 30 | 31 |
- Inter VLAN
- ipv6
- ripng
- 스위치
- Etherchannel
- Redistribute
- eigrpv2
- CKA
- vrrp
- OSPF
- stp
- Vlan
- 헤더
- ACL
- 명령어
- Chrony
- 장비
- NAT
- ospfv3
- DHCP
- OSI 7 layer
- eigrp
- 라우터
- crontab
- GLBP
- tunneling
- rip
- Today
- Total
Net Eng
Routing Protocol - OSPF - 1 본문
R1 라우터 IP 설정
conf t
int L0
ip addr 172.16.1.1 255.255.255.0
int s1/0
ip addr 192.168.12.1 255.255.255.0
no sh
R2 라우터 IP 설정
conf t
int s1/0
ip addr 192.168.12.2 255.255.255.0
no sh
int fa0/0
ip addr 192.168.234.1 255.255.255.0
no sh
R3 라우터 IP 설정
conf t
int L0
ip addr 172.16.3.1 255.255.255.0
int fa0/0
ip addr 192.168.234.2 255.255.255.0
no sh
R4 라우터 IP 설정
conf t
int fa0/0
ip addr 192.168.234.3 255.255.255.0
no sh
int s1/0
ip addr 192.168.45.1 255.255.255.0
no sh
R5 라우터 IP 설정
conf t
int s1/0
ip addr 192.168.45.2 255.255.255.0
no sh
int L0
ip addr 172.16.5.1 255.255.255.0
R1 OSPF 설정
router ospf 1
net 172.16.1.0 255.255.255.0 area 1
net 192.168.12.0 255.255.255.0 area 1
R2 OSPF 설정
router ospf 1
net 192.168.12.0 255.255.255.0 area 1
net 192.168.234.0 255.255.255.0 area 0
R3 OSPF 설정
router ospf 1
net 172.16.3.0 255.255.255.0 area 0
net 192.168.234.0 255.255.255.0 area 0
R4 OSPF 설정
router ospf 1
net 192.168.234.0 255.255.255.0 area 0
net 192.168.45.0 255.255.255.0 area 2
R5 OSPF 설정
router ospf 1
net 192.168.45.0 255.255.255.0 area 2
net 172.16.5.0 255.255.255.0 area 2
■ R4, R5구간의 네트워크 유형을 변경해서 DR/BDR선출 환경으로 바꾼다.
R5 먼저 명령어 입력 후 R4 명령어 입력
conf t
int s1/0
ip ospf network broadcast
DR/BDR 확인
do sh ip ospf nei
■ 현재 BDR인 R4를 DR로 변경
R4
router ospf 1
router-id 200.0.0.1
→ Reload or use "clear ip ospf process" command, for this to take effect 메시지
모든 라우터 OSPF 초기화
do clear ip ospf process
R5 인접 정보 확인
do sh ip ospf int s1/0
■ 현재 BDR인 R5를 DR로 변경
R5
int s1/0
ip ospf priority 255
do sh ip ospf int s1/0
R4, R5 OSPF 정보 초기화
do clear ip ospf process
■ RIPv2 설정
R1 라우터 IP 설정
int s1/1
ip addr 10.0.12.1 255.255.255.0
no sh
R6 라우터 IP 설정
int s1/1
ip addr 10.0.12.2 255.255.255.0
no sh
int L0
ip addr 10.0.1.1 255.255.255.0
R1 RIP 설정
router rip
version 2
net 10.0.12.0
net 172.16.1.0
net 192.168.12.0
no auto-summary
R6 RIP 설정
router rip
version 2
net 10.0.12.0
net 10.0.1.0
no auto-summary
R6의 라우팅 테이블을 확인하면 R1의 정보는 등록되어 통신이 가능하지만 R1 이외의 다른 라우터의 정보는 등록되지 않아 통신이 불가능 함
이를 해결하기 위해서는 R1에서 OSPF와 RIP 프로토콜 간의 재분배가 필요하다.
■ 재분배 설정
R1
router ospf 1
redistribute rip subnets
router rip
redistribute ospf 1 metric 1
→ 재분배 후 라우팅 테이블을 확인해 보면 OSPF 프로토콜을 사용중인 다른 라우터들과 RIP를 사용중인 R6 라우터 모두 정상적으로 라우팅 테이블에 정보가 등록된 것을 확인할 수 있다.
■ OSPF에서 Area 3을 새로 구성하고 R5와 R7 라우터 설정
R5 라우터 IP & OSPF 설정
conf t
int s1/1
ip addr 192.168.57.1 255.255.255.0
no sh
router ospf 1
net 192.158.57.0 0.0.0.255 area3
R7 라우터 IP & OSPF 설정
conf t
int s1/1
ip addr 192.168.57.2 255.255.255.0
no sh
int L0
ip addr 172.16.7.1 255.255.255.0
ip ospf net point-to-point
router ospf 1
net 192.168.57.0 0.0.0.255 area 3
net 172.16.7.0 0.0.0.255 area 3
→ 추가된 area 3은 생성 규칙에 위반되어 다른 영역에 대한 학습이 이뤄지지 않음.
이를 해결하기 위해 중간 영역에 포함된 ABR(R4, R5)에서 virtual-link작업
R4 설정
conf t
router ospf 1
area 2 virtual-link 172.16.5.1 (상대방의 라우터 ID)
→ 상대방의 라우터 ID는 아래 명령어로 확인
do sh ip ospf nei
R5 설정
conf t
router ospf 1
area 2 virtual-link 200.0.0.1
설정 후 R7 라우터의 라우팅 테이블을 확인하면 정상적으로 모든 정보가 학습된 것을 확인 가능하다.
■ 실습파일
'Network > 실습' 카테고리의 다른 글
Routing Protocol - OSPF - 3 (0) | 2024.06.14 |
---|---|
Routing Protocol - OSPF - 2 (0) | 2024.06.14 |
Routing Protocol - RIP (0) | 2024.06.14 |
Static Routing (0) | 2024.06.14 |
STP(Spaning Tree Protocol) (0) | 2024.06.14 |